AVG problem
A couple of months ago I had an issue with some spyware/viruses and folks on this forum advised me to install AVG which I did. I have had no problem with it until now. I just checked for updates to it and the new definitions window appeared so I attempted, as I always have, to download and install the new updates. However, this time I received a message telling me that a .bin file is missing and I am not protected. I have no idea what this is nor do I know why, out of the blue, all of a sudden I am missing it. It appears to be related to the update manager.
As I mentioned I am being warned that I am not protected (not a good thing!) and I have no idea how to restore the .bin file. Can someone please assist me?
Thank you!

the problem is widespread:
"Apparently there is an issue with one of the update files, specifically "u7iavi1616oo.bin", as such AVG has pulled the file from public download. AVG is aware of the issue and is working to correct the matter.
Reinstalling will not resolve the issue - just wait a day and try updated tomorrow".
I've found (via google) one thread that contains an alleged fix. several people there have tried it, and it seems to be working. however, i cannot personally vouch for it. if you wish to proceed/try, at your own risk, that's your prerogative.
I think waiting the day might be more prudent --- but if you wish, see the post by nylaker here:
